Tender Description
Tender Title: A VEH SPARES
Reference Number: 13c99cb10
Issuing Authority: Department of Military Affairs, Ministry of Defence
The A VEH SPARES tender aims to procure a range of vehicle spare parts essential for the maintenance and operation of military vehicles. The Department of Military Affairs under the Ministry of Defence is facilitating this procurement to enhance operational efficiency and ensure the availability of necessary resources.
Scope of Work and Objectives
The primary objective of this tender is to acquire various specified vehicle spare parts. The items include but are not limited to:
- Seal Oil
- Gaskets
- Gun Muzzle Rubber Caps
- Hoses (25MM, 10MM, 12MM, 18MM)
- Ring Packing
- Buffers
